Although you've been an ant a long time, you're now able to make decisions. Instantly thoughts enter your mind as quickly as they leave as you try to stand up, pondering everything. Life, death, why you're aware, how this has happened, if anybody else is aware, the list of questions keep flowing until you open your eyes.

You're in your colony. You're just a worker ant, nobody special. You stand up and look around.

You're in a dimly lit dead end of a tunnel made from soft dirt. You've been digging all day and decided to take a nap. The exit of this tunnel is behind you, as the dead end is in front of you. The exit leads down to the main tunnel of the colony which harvests exits to almost anywhere, including the exit of the colony and queen.
